Authorities extradite Brit on child porn charges

Published February 6, 2008 5:00am ET



A British citizen was extradited from Thailand to the District of Columbia on child pornography charges stemming from a nearly two-year Internet investigation by D.C. law enforcement officials, according to the U.S. Attorney’s Office.

Peter John Miller, 43, was indicted by a federal grand jury on six counts of transportation of child pornography. He faces five years for each count.

Miller, of London, had eluded British authorities for years. In 2003, he was arrested in Great Britain on charges of producing child pornography, but authorities dropped the case because they were unable to recover enough evidence, court documents said.

U.S. Attorney Jeffrey Taylor credited the cooperation among local, federal and international law enforcement officials in Miller’s capture. Miller was responsible for distributing images of child victims from all over the globe, including France, India, Japan and Texas, court documents state.

“Online child predators and purveyors of child pornography are a growing worldwide problem,” Taylor said.

Authorities alleged in court documents that Miller, using the name Chris, began communicating online with an undercover D.C. police detective in 2006. On five occasions, Miller sent numerous graphic images of young children having sex, court documents state.

In December 2006, Miller said he was traveling to Thailand and Cambodia for 21 days and asked the undercover officer to obtain videos from a Web site in the U.S. In return, Miller would send two packages from Thailand to a post office box in D.C.

In January 2007, the packages from Thailand arrived, according to police. They each contained DVDs of child pornography, ranging in length from a few minutes to more than an hour.

Authorities forwarded the return address on one of the packages to FBI agents in Thailand and the Royal Thai Police, prosecutors said.

Law enforcement officials there identified the address as a condominium where Miller was staying. Police raided the condo and recovered 80 DVDs of child pornography and arrested Miller. London police searched his home there and found more images of child abuse.

Miller pleaded guilty in a Thai court and was sentenced to four months in prison, time he was serving prior to his extradition, officials said.
